Hand-Painted Forest Christmas Bauble – 3-Inch
Bring the magic of the woodland into your home with this beautifully hand-painted forest Christmas bauble from Honest Love Our Planet. Crafted from recycled papier-mâché, each bauble features an enchanting forest scene with adorable woodland animals gathered under a starry sky. The rustic texture of the papier-mâché combined with vibrant hand-painted details makes each bauble a unique work of art. Perfect for adding a touch of natural beauty to your Christmas tree, seasonal displays, or as a charming ornament for your home all year round.
